
Those who are Christ’s have crucified the flesh with its passions and desires. If we live in the Spirit, let us also walk in the Spirit. – Galatians 5:24-25
A thought from “Defeating the Enemy” is that victories come by receiving the power of the Holy Spirit which is obtained by stepping ahead with discipline and seeking the truth of God. Jesus demonstrates these positive steps to victory throughout the Gospel.
As the song Build My Life by Pat Barrett inspires, let us live for God. Building our lives on holy living, upon the plan Jesus has given, and walking in the Spirit.
